Biography
Nicola Helps is a Postdoctoral Research Fellow with the Monash Gender and Family Violence Prevention Centre. Prior to this role Nicola worked as a research officer within the criminology and human geography departments at Monash University. Nicola’s current research examines family violence perpetrator interventions. This work contributes to our understanding of how to engage people who use violence meaningfully and effectively in interventions in ways that lead to long-lasting behaviour change.
